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 397e40b1 authored by Arve Hjønnevåg's avatar Arve Hjønnevåg Committed by Automerger Merge Worker
Browse files

Merge "trusty: keymaster: set_attestation_key: Change wrapped key" am: 3e7c3504

Original change: https://android-review.googlesource.com/c/platform/system/core/+/1446633

Change-Id: I44fd518b31ede08ebf01628d2252dd11c0bc57d7
parents 8c42a18c 3e7c3504
Loading
Loading
Loading
Loading
+8 −3
Original line number Diff line number Diff line
@@ -292,9 +292,14 @@ static int process_xml(xmlTextReaderPtr xml) {
                value = xmlTextReaderConstValue(xml);
                uint32_t cmd;
                if (xmlStrEqual(element, BAD_CAST "PrivateKey")) {
                    if (xmlStrEqual(element_format, BAD_CAST "pem")) {
                        cmd = KM_SET_ATTESTATION_KEY;
                } else if (xmlStrEqual(element, BAD_CAST "WrappedPrivateKey")) {
                    } else if (xmlStrEqual(element_format, BAD_CAST "iecs")) {
                        cmd = KM_SET_WRAPPED_ATTESTATION_KEY;
                    } else {
                        printf("unsupported key format: %s\n", element_format);
                        return -1;
                    }
                } else if (xmlStrEqual(element, BAD_CAST "Certificate")) {
                    cmd = KM_APPEND_ATTESTATION_CERT_CHAIN;
                } else {